C 2 C Posted October 9, 2012 #1 Share Posted October 9, 2012 Every fall my wanderlust, the result of a defective sedentary gene, "forces" me to take an extended cruising odyssey. My dear wife reluctantly leaves behind her garden, her daily chores and laptop gaming endeavors and tries to keep me out of trouble onboard. This year, for a variety of reasons, we will be sailing on Reflection from Amsterdam on Oct. 12 by way of the Mediterranean to our destination in Miami on Dec. 1st. I have every intention of exploring the ship and enjoying my leisure but if you have any serious concerns I will try to get an answer for you. Oct. 12: 9 Nights Inaugural European Cruise Departing from Amsterdam, Netherlands; Bruges,(Zeebrugge),Belgium; Paris (Le Havre), France; Gijon, Spain; Vigo, Spain; Malaga, Spain; Barcelona, Spain Oct. 21: 14 Nights Mediterranean Renaissance Departing from Barcelona, Spain; Provence (Toulon), France; Cannes, France; Florence, Italy; Rome (Civitavecchia), Italy; Naples, Italy; Catania,sicily,italy; Ephesus (Kusadasi), Turkey; Rhodes, Greece; Mykonos, Greece; Koper, Slovenia; Venice, Italy Nov. 04: 14 Nights Mediterranean Empires Cruise Departing from Venice, Italy; Dubrovnik, Croatia; Rhodes, Greece; Ephesus (Kusadasi), Turkey; Athens (Piraeus), Greece; Valletta, Malta; Catania,sicily,italy; Naples, Italy; Rome (Civitavecchia), Italy; Florence, Italy; Provence (Toulon), France; Barcelona, Spain Nov. 18: 13 Nights Transatlantic Cruise Departing from Barcelona, Spain; Palma De Mallorca, Spain; Malaga, Spain; Tenerife, Canary Islands; Miami, Florida.
